Neighborhood Overview

College Preparatory Middle is located in a quiet residential pocket of Spring Valley, California, offering a functional setting for school-based athletic and academic events. The campus is primarily accessed via Madrid Way, which connects to larger arterial roads that link the neighborhood to the broader San Diego region. Visitors arriving by car should anticipate standard suburban traffic patterns, especially during morning and afternoon commute windows. San Diego International Airport (SAN) serves as the primary aviation hub for the area, located approximately 15 to 20 miles to the west, typically requiring a 25 to 35-minute drive depending on traffic conditions.

Parking at the venue is generally limited to on-campus lots and designated street spots, so planning for a slightly early arrival is a smart tactic to avoid congestion. Rideshare services like Uber and Lyft operate throughout Spring Valley, though availability can be tighter in these residential zones compared to downtown hubs. We recommend coordinating drop-off and pick-up points clearly if you are traveling with a large group or team. Because the neighborhood is primarily residential, most amenities are a short drive away rather than immediately walkable. Utilizing a GPS-enabled navigation app during your approach will help you identify the most efficient route based on real-time traffic updates.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Spring Valley is mild, with temperatures typically ranging from the mid-40s to the mid-60s. Visitors should pack light layers and a comfortable jacket for the cooler mornings and evenings. While rarely freezing, a light waterproof shell is useful for occasional drizzly days during this time of year.

🌱

Spring & early summer

This period offers pleasant, sunny days with highs in the 70s, making it ideal for outdoor athletic events. Pack sunscreen and light athletic clothing to stay comfortable while outdoors for extended periods. It is the most popular time for tournaments, so expect consistent weather that rarely disrupts the schedule.

☀️

Mid-summer

Summer brings warmer, drier conditions with temperatures often reaching the 80s or low 90s. Wear breathable fabrics and prioritize sun protection, including hats and sunglasses, during your time at the venue. Frequent water breaks are essential for all athletes and spectators to ensure everyone remains cool and comfortable.

🍂

Fall season

Fall is characterized by comfortable temperatures and clear skies, providing perfect conditions for outdoor sports. You will find that the weather remains stable, though you might want a light sweater for the early morning hours. It is an excellent season for travel, offering plenty of sunshine for your visit.

📅

Rain & snow

Snow is virtually non-existent in this part of California, but rain does occur primarily during the winter months. If rain is in the forecast, bring appropriate gear such as umbrellas and waterproof footwear for walking between fields. Most events will proceed as scheduled unless heavy precipitation impacts the safety of the playing surface.
